Touring cycling around Zinsweiler offers routes through diverse landscapes within the Grand Est region of France. The area is characterized by accessible forested areas and hilly terrain, providing varied elevation gains for cyclists. While not directly on major rivers, the region features agricultural lands with vineyards, orchards, and charming villages. Zinsweiler's proximity to the Northern Vosges Regional Natural Reserve ensures access to protected natural environments.

The no traffic touring cycling routes around Zinsweiler traverse diverse landscapes. You'll find yourself cycling through accessible forested areas, gentle hilly terrain, and picturesque agricultural lands with vineyards and orchards. The region benefits from its proximity to the Northern Vosges Regional Natural Reserve, offering beautiful natural scenery.
Many no traffic touring cycling routes in the Zinsweiler area allow you to integrate cultural exploration. You can discover historical sites such as the impressive Wasenbourg Castle or the majestic Lichtenberg Castle. The region is rich with ancient churches, abbeys, and castle ruins, providing a historical backdrop to your ride.

Absolutely. The region around Zinsweiler features several beautiful bodies of water. You can find routes that lead to highlights such as Hanau Pond or Lieschbach Pond, offering serene spots for a break or a picnic.
Yes, for experienced cyclists seeking a challenge, there are 101 difficult no traffic touring cycling routes. These routes often feature significant elevation gains and longer distances. For instance, the Grand Arnsbourg Castle – Wasenbourg Castle loop from Zinswiller is a demanding route with over 800 meters of elevation gain.
The Grand Est region, including Zinsweiler, is generally pleasant for cycling from spring through autumn. Spring offers blooming landscapes, while autumn provides beautiful foliage. Summer is also ideal, especially for routes that pass through shaded forests. Always check local weather conditions before heading out.
